Thursday, 16 February 2012

Open Web Application Security Project Has Provided Guidelines to Create Secure Web Applications

Websites efficiency as well as Web Development Services consist of JavaScript. However, attackers have often neglected the freedom regarding JavaScript to imprecise malicious code and also hide attack payload from protection scanners. The key goal regarding JavaScript attacks is to be able to damaged web-sites and users' machines likewise. There's each and every risk that attackers could hijack any site of any business as well as in the course of their own schedule activities people also acquire troubled by these kinds of strikes. A website development organization as a result ought to adopt a layered security tactic which roll-outs several stability rights. These kind of defense function in cooperation to grant a very good fight in opposition to web site perils certainly terrible JavaScript strikes.

In order to repair this kind of attacks web-site development agency needs to choose a padded safeguard approach regarding web-site apps. In a single such approach known as Live URL blocking, an organization may obstruct admission to acknowledged harmful websites around all groups including blocking of the internet gateway along with endpoint.

An additional method is that of checking the articles. This obstructs made up of of content and scanning it on both the web gateway as well as on the endpoint. Web site development providers suppliers also take make use of hindering. In this approach, an important level of generic safety towards exploit powered attacks is furnished by Buffer OverFlow Prevention System (BOPS).
In payload detection, we have a real-time, on-access content scanning on the endpoint that can obstruct the attack's payload. Although almost all some other initiatives to protect the website application might possess been unsuccessful plus there is an undetected malware, organizations can make use of run time security to block or even eliminate the threat. A threat could be clogged when it's running along with Host Intrusion Prevention System (HIPS). This is exactly accustomed to look at run time conduct making sure that malicious action can be acknowledged. Correct patching as well helps identify strikes. Website development company should spot all end user units and update them just as the new solutions are obtainable.

The Open Web Application Security Project (OWASP) has provided recommendations pertaining to protected application programming as well as any website development need to follow those guidelines to make harmless websites. The tips will also help stop SQL injection and other similar dangers.

According to the sort of guideline, developers really need to minimize the particular assault surface area. Whenever a new element is included in an app, furthermore, it creates a certain amount of danger to the general application. Therefore, if perhaps the particular strike surface area is diminished, the all round likelihood of the app as well will get lowered. Website development organization needs to develop protected defaults and yes it ought to be kept upon the consumers whether to decrease their security or not.

OWASP has also mentioned the principles of lowest freedom wherein accounts ought to have the nominal quantity of advantage required to complete their business processes. Principle associated with defense detailed is the one other tip provided by means of OWASP. This specific concept suggests that where by one handle is ample, a lot more handles that approach dangers in different ways can be provided by web site development company.

Depending on OWASP, the important programs connected with the safety should not rely about invisible details. Furthermore, it is essential to keep the protection simple. Developers ought to take into account that in place of applying dual negatives and difficult architectures, it is far better to take a less complicated method which would trigger speedier and less difficult protection process. Once web developers have detected a safety problem, it is important to make a test for it plus grasp the source of the difficulty.

Sunday, 15 January 2012

Security is truly a Constant Procedure While Constructing Effective and Protected Web Applications


That the weaknesses in the web app often result in the majority of the internet offences all across the world need to be taken into consideration simply by expert website development services. Nowadays, a lot of prominent organizations have experienced critical safety problems at web applications levels inspite of the reality that these companies used the most effective firewall and IDS protection. Scenarios like this make people question the conventional understanding of safety and just how it's construed. Generally, to safeguard a web development company is actually just like a job for being executed through a few QA or perhaps IT specialist rather than a continuous process. As soon as, either of them signs off from the procedure, there's definitely absolutely no one to take care of the weaknesses that are usually most likely to happen as web application by itself is actually something which continues changing.

One can find 3 main reasons as precisely why web development corporations are unsuccessful to create web applications that can be powerful on the application development level. 1st, website app protection is really a new sensation regarding web development companies. Systems as well as servers had been the sole guidelines associated with to safeguard Indian web site development businesses so far. But, often, if perhaps applications are not secure, architectures with safe networks and also servers can even be attacked.



Second factor is there are helpful development environments particularly Microsoft Visual Studio, BEA WebLogic as well as Macromedia ColdFusion which are usually used by the developers to improve development productivity. However, powerful web site applications usually are not always the end result associated with successful development environments. The web developers really have to configure these environments carefully to make certain that only the appropriate services can be accommodated in creation. It is this issue that web development firms overlook - to configure the development environments correctly to be able to save the web applications by becoming liable to virtually any security threat.

Third reason why adds in creating weak web site app is the fact security is obviously a great afterthought in terms of develop web-site applications. In certain cases, it is also noticed that the developers just do not give this a thought that you have a need of application safety right at the starting point of the development. They think that the app is safe when they make use of Microsof company Internet Info Services (IIS) or work these behind a firewall. Furthermore, they take into consideration protection associated with web applications included in Quality Assurance (QA) procedure. Each one of these concerns are usually confident approaches to make web site apps functionally prosperous, however, not automatically sound and also protected concerning face virtually any undesired protection attack.

Due to this fact, virtually any web application development to achieve its purpose from the safety point of view, it is important that web developers consider safety associated with web applications as one crucial component associated with the overall development life cycle as opposed to just an operational task to be done and also forgotten! In an effort to produce secure web site application, web development firms have to take up arranged, sound along with repeatable development processes rather than choosing unorganized and human judgements development processes. It is simply with all the implementation of these techniques, which web site applications can function the objective associated with potent and automated company processes.

Monday, 9 January 2012

Lots Of Benefits of Having web site -based apps Result in Concrete Cost Savings

Website apps development company does not only build software applications in the technical viewpoint, additionally, it offers enterprise target to attain. You will find 4 major advantages of these kind of applications: app and information plug-in, flexibility, signal re-use and cost price savings. All these advantages result in noticeable price savings

The main objective of any kind of Web development services is usually to help in the communication relating to the diverse organization processes and it is this purely natural interoperability which makes them one of the most desired business solutions in the modern age.

It's possible to take on Web site applications development services employing the current structure as well as technology. When we examine the standard desktop application using the web-based application, match ups degree is much higher in web apps across the programs. To ensure Web applications run smoothly, just thing necessary is any web browser which can be numerous. These browsers like Internet Explorer, Firefox, Netscape operate on several operating systems such as Windows, Linux or Mac Operating system.

Web site application services are more controllable as compared to some other applications as they only need to be attached to server consequently inserting nominal needs on the end user work station. Also, web app services come up with another advantage and that's they could be implemented across numerous systems. They're the most appropriate to a business which has smaller bandwith and also information is distant to the user. It is this less difficult manageability and mix platform assist that produce the Website application nearly all deployable from the applications. An user simply needs a web page address as well as an internet connection to work with these kind of apps.

Within an information based economic system, any kind of enterprise requirements strong data protection. When enterprise has web based apps, they feature a sound coating connected with safety as they clear away the require for the end user to receive established by back-end servers.

Because internet based applications are organised on distant server, the improvements and also sections immediately apply to the server. Consequently, there' no requirement to install update or patch singularly upon person work stations as customers obtain the up to date version directly on her work station. Traditional software program suppliers struggle to deal with legacy variants. It is quite expensive for get assistance regarding heritage variations of software programs. Other than cost aspect, equally consumer and merchant face many the business of legacy variants.

Customers can access web applications without difficulty. A pair of things - products for example Personal computer, cellular, tablet or even notebook computer and web connection - are needed to admittance them. This particular access can be done regardless of browser as well as operating system. Only factor required is correct web site address. It is this straightforward availability all over the place which has included with the popularity of Web apps services.

Obviously the convenience to gain access to, use and also scalability of web site app services get extended with all the website applications development. As Website application companies streamline and speed up the business enterprise techniques, associations together with customers, providers and 3 rd parties too acquire enhanced understanding that immediately leads to better profitability of the enterprise.